SOL Nears $215 as Futures Activity Takes Off

Solana is trading near the $215 level. Some market watchers note that if price moves above that area, it could open the way for a short-term move toward $223–$230, although such scenarios are speculative and can change quickly. SOL has recently traded above $198, with technicians pointing to trendline support after a rebound from recent declines.

Futures data has also been highlighted in recent commentary. Reports cited a sharp increase in SOL futures open interest in July, including a 252% rise and figures described as above $8.1 billion; other open-interest measures were also reported around $400 million. These figures can vary by source and methodology, and higher open interest does not, on its own, indicate direction or guarantee outcomes.

XRP Holds Its Ground in a Narrow Band

XRP has traded within the $2.85 to $3.02 range, with buyers defending the lower end while upside attempts have met resistance. The $2.85 area has been watched as support, while resistance around $3.10 has acted as a cap in recent sessions.

Technical scenarios often discussed by traders include a move toward $3.60 if price breaks higher, or a pullback toward $2.40 if support fails. These levels are not forecasts and should be viewed as conditional, market-dependent reference points.
